    <title>2021 (8) TMI 796 - CESTAT CHANDIGARH</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=411218</link>
    <description>The Tribunal allowed the appeal, finding the confirmed demand on construction of complex and work contract service for the period April 2005 to February 2008 unsustainable. It was held that no service tax was payable as the builders executed sale deeds to allottees/customers after completing the flats, indicating no service was provided before the sale. The Tribunal distinguished between works contract and construction of complex services, ruling that even if considered a works contract, service tax could only be demanded from a later date. The impugned order confirming the service tax demand was deemed not sustainable, and the appeal was allowed with consequential relief.</description>
